Output 559d29065129c8c5623ddfd111c21040725a8e4a5cefc5e000fbbd3f658e6a8f:146

value
104194
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059ea8149b1bb42020f0f026df87562231ee1ca2 OP_EQUAL
address
32CjN9uBXiWoaqTZu2WYE5xJRnK2XpwsNo
transaction
559d29065129c8c5623ddfd111c21040725a8e4a5cefc5e000fbbd3f658e6a8f
confirmations
152663
spent
true